Sony has pulled back the curtain a little bit and revealed some new details about the God of War game coming to the PSP. First, we now know the game’s official title will be God of War: Chains of Olympus and that it will take place between God of War and God of War II. Square Enix has decided to celebrate the 20th anniversary of the Final Fantasy series by releasing the first two adventures on PSP. Final Fantasy I and II will be available across the US on 26th June and 24th July respectively. The titles are currently unconfirmed for Europe.
